What does a cardiac cath lab manager do?
Career: Cardiac Cath Lab Manager
A Cardiac Cath Lab Manager oversees the daily operations of a cardiac catheterization laboratory, ensuring that all procedures run smoothly and efficiently. They manage staff, coordinate patient care, maintain compliance with safety and regulatory standards, and are responsible for budgeting and equipment procurement. Additionally, they work closely with physicians and other healthcare professionals to optimize patient outcomes and quality of care in the cath lab environment.
